Why Compton Homes Need a Local Garage Door Specialist

Compton's housing landscape tells a story of different eras. You'll find post-war single-family homes from the 1940s and 50s sitting alongside newer construction and multi-family units. Many older properties still have original single-car garages with doors that have seen decades of use. These vintage doors often operate on extension springs that wear out faster than modern torsion systems. When a spring snaps on a 60-year-old door, you can't just order a generic part and hope it fits.

The weather here stays mild year-round, but that doesn't mean garage doors get a free pass. Coastal moisture drifts inland from the Pacific, and that salt air corrodes metal components over time. Rollers seize up. Cables fray. Opener gears strip out because the door isn't balanced properly anymore. We see these issues constantly in Compton neighborhoods, especially in homes built before modern galvanized hardware became standard.

Compton garage door problems also stem from simple wear and tear. Most homeowners use their garage door 1,500 times per year or more. That's the equivalent of running a marathon on your springs, cables, and rollers. When you factor in doors that haven't had professional maintenance in years, you're looking at systems operating on borrowed time. What We Do for Compton Homeowners

Our spring replacement service covers both torsion and extension springs. Torsion springs sit above the door and typically last 7 to 9 years with normal use, not the 10 you'll see advertised. Extension springs run along the tracks and wear out even faster. We replace springs in matched pairs because a new spring next to an old one creates imbalance. Every spring job includes a full safety inspection and balance test.

Opener installation is another major service for Compton residents. We install L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ie models, and we'll help you choose based on your door weight and daily use patterns. Belt drive openers run quieter, which matters if you have bedrooms above the garage. Chain drives cost less and handle heavier doors. We also set up smartphone controls and battery backup systems so you're never locked out during a power failure.

Cable and roller repairs keep your door running smooth. Cables handle the lifting tension and take enormous stress every cycle. When they fray, they can snap without warning. Rollers wear down and create that grinding noise you hear every morning. We replace worn rollers with nylon versions that last longer and operate quieter than the steel ones found in older installations.

Full door replacement makes sense when repair costs approach half the price of a new door. We install insulated steel doors, carriage house styles, and modern aluminum doors with frosted glass panels. You'll see immediate improvements in curb appeal and energy efficiency. What's the most common problem you see in Compton?

Broken springs account for roughly 40% of our Compton service calls. Springs fail suddenly, usually when the door is closed, and you'll hear a loud bang. The door becomes extremely heavy and won't open more than a few inches. This happens because springs handle 90% of the door's weight, not the opener motor like most people assume.

How much does spring replacement cost in Compton?

Spring replacement typically runs $185 to $295 depending on door size and spring type. Torsion springs cost more than extension springs because they're more durable and require specialized tools to install safely.
